What Are Ceramic Dental Implants?
Ceramic dental implants are advanced tooth replacement systems made from zirconium dioxide (zirconia) — a ceramic material prized in medicine for its strength and biocompatibility. Unlike traditional titanium posts, zirconia implants are tooth-colored, so they never create a gray shadow at the gum line, even in patients with thin or receding tissue.
During placement, a zirconia post is surgically inserted into the jawbone, where it fuses with the surrounding bone (a process called osseointegration) and serves as the anchor for a custom-crafted crown. Because the material contains no metal, it’s an excellent choice for patients with:
- Titanium or metal sensitivities
- Thin or translucent gum tissue
- Autoimmune conditions that respond poorly to metal ions
- A preference for holistic, metal-free dentistry
Ceramic vs. Titanium Implants: How Do They Compare?
| Feature | Ceramic (Zirconia) | Titanium |
|---|---|---|
| Metal content | None | Metal alloy |
| Appearance at gumline | Tooth-colored, invisible | May show gray shadow |
| Plaque resistance | High | Moderate |
| Allergy risk | Virtually none | Rare but possible |
| Osseointegration | Excellent | Excellent |
| Typical lifespan | 20+ years (potentially lifetime) | 20+ years (potentially lifetime) |
| Cost | Slightly higher | Standard |
Key Benefits of Choosing Zirconia
1. Biocompatibility. Zirconia is inert — it doesn’t corrode or release metal ions into surrounding tissue, which can be a concern for patients pursuing whole-body wellness.
2. Superior aesthetics. The white, tooth-colored post prevents the dark halo sometimes visible with titanium, particularly in patients with high smile lines.
3. Plaque resistance. The smooth ceramic surface discourages bacterial adhesion, lowering the risk of peri-implantitis and gum inflammation around the implant.
4. Strength and longevity. Medical-grade zirconia is remarkably durable. With good oral hygiene and regular dental visits, these implants are designed to last for decades.
5. Hypoallergenic. For the small percentage of patients sensitive to metals, a ceramic restoration eliminates that variable entirely.
The Ceramic Dental Implant Procedure, Step by Step
Here’s what patients at Love Your Jaws can expect from consultation to final crown:
- Comprehensive evaluation. We begin with a 3D cone-beam CT scan and digital impressions to assess bone density and plan implant position with millimeter precision.
- Surgical placement. The zirconia post is placed in a minimally invasive outpatient procedure, typically under local anesthesia with optional sedation.
- Healing and osseointegration. Over roughly three to six months, your jawbone fuses with the zirconia post. You’ll wear a temporary restoration so you’re never without a functional smile.
- Abutment and crown placement. Once integration is complete, we attach the final custom crown, color-matched to your natural teeth.
- Follow-up care. Routine brushing, flossing, and checkups are all that’s needed — no special cleaning products required.
How Long Do Ceramic Dental Implants Last?
With proper oral hygiene and regular dental checkups, zirconia implants are designed to last a lifetime. The crown attached on top may eventually need replacement after 15–20 years due to normal wear, but the implant post itself typically remains stable indefinitely once fully integrated with the bone.

Frequently Asked Questions
Are ceramic dental implants better than titanium?
“Better” depends on the patient. Ceramic implants offer superior aesthetics and zero metal exposure, while titanium has a longer clinical track record. For patients with metal sensitivities, thin gum tissue, or a preference for holistic care, zirconia is typically the stronger choice.
Is the procedure painful?
Most patients report the surgery itself is painless thanks to local anesthesia and optional sedation. Mild soreness for a few days afterward is normal and easily managed with over-the-counter pain relievers.
How do I clean ceramic dental implants?
Exactly like natural teeth — brush twice daily, floss once a day, and attend regular checkups. No special products are required.
Can anyone get zirconia implants?
Most adults with adequate jawbone are candidates. A consultation with 3D imaging is required to confirm, and some patients may need a preliminary bone graft.
How soon can I eat normally?
Soft foods for the first week, then gradual return to a normal diet. Full chewing force on the implant itself is resumed only after osseointegration is complete (roughly 3–6 months).
